Per Curiam,

We are satisfied that the findings of fact made by the chancellor are supported by the record and justify the conclusions of law which resulted in the final decree entered by the court below.

Decree affirmed at appellants’ costs.

Mr. Justice McBride took no part in the consideration or decision of this case.
